This lone tree at Charles Mears State Park in Pentwater looked extraordinary this morning with the colorful sky above Lake Michigan as the backdrop. I had to stand on top of my pickup truck to make this photograph because I wanted the split in the trunk to be right at the horizon line. F8 at 1/30, ISO 100, 18-50mm lens at 50mm

The vast majority of people who visit the Ludington State Park every year do not explore the southern area of the park, especially to the east of M116. With the rolling dunes, dense pine forests and sweeping valleys, it is one of my favorite parts of the entire park. It looked especially beautiful today after being coated in snow earlier in the morning. F4.5 at 1/1000, ISO 100, 18-50mm lens at 18mm
